Defensive medicine is a significant force driving the high costs of healthcare systems and has a substantial influence on physicians' behavior because they primarily concern about malpractice liability and not patient's health protection. This attitude disagrees with deontological duties and could impair physicians' ability of judgment and clinical reasoning. Reducing defensive medicine also could mean improving the quality in healthcare systems and eliminating unnecessary costs. PMID:25008228 We represent ordinary people with extraordinary injuries. How Medical Malpractice Cases Are Unique Midei, who ran the cardiac catheterization lab at St. Joseph Medical Center until last year, is alleged to have put stents in the arteries of patients who did not need them. He's also accused of falsifying medical records to make it appear that the patients were candidates for the expensive and sometimes dangerous procedures. Medical review panels shall review all malpractice claims against health care providers covered by the Nebraska Hospital-Medical Liability Act in advance of filing such actions. The claimant may affirmatively waive his or her right to a panel review, and in such case the claimant may proceed to file his or her action directly in court. Grieving Family Recovers $2,000,000 for Death Due to Recurrent Icy Condition on Highway... A medical malpractice trial begins by selecting a jury out of a pool of potential jurors. The jury selection process, called voir dire, varies from courtroom to courtroom. Some judges allow attorneys to directly question potential jurors. Others judges do the questioning themselves often based upon written questions submitted by the parties. In 1997, Harika plead guilty to billing more than $84,000 to the Somerset State Hospital for services he never performed. He was convicted of the felony, serving four years of probation and fines. Then, in 2012, Harika was charged with failing to pay child support in a divorce and custody case, resulting in about one month of medical license suspension. It was during that time, in March 2012, that he illegally saw and prescribed psychiatric patients. Unfortunately, the exact opposite is true. Take the case of JesicaSantillan for example. CBS News unveiled the story of a seventeen year old girl, who was originally from Mexico, who had been in the United States for three years, seeking medical treatment for a life threatening heart condition. A heart and lung transplant was scheduled to be performed at Duke University Medical Center, in Durham, North Carolina. The surgeons who performed the procedure failed to check the compatibility of the donor's blood type with Jesica's. A second transplant, meant to rectify the mistake made during the original operation, caused complications to occur, which sent Jesica into a coma. Brain damage and other complications caused her death to occur two weeks later. The hospital stated that human error was to blame for Jesica's death. Acting for the claimant who underwent a breast-enhancing injection of hyaluronic acid. She claimed she did not give informed consent due to a failure to inform of the risks of the procedure and the lack of any cooling off period. The claimant developed encapsulated cysts which required remedial surgery. The claim involved allegations of tampering with medical records and allegations amounting to fraudulent non-payment for the procedure. The claim was compromised 2 weeks before trial. If the patient was a minor at the time, the claim must be filed within eight years of the date of the negligent act, or when the minor is 22, whichever is sooner. There may also be other exceptions to this rule if the patient was under a legal disability when the act occurred. To determine whether your claim is within the applicable statute of limitations, you will need to discuss the circumstances of your case with an experienced attorney. 735 ILCS 5/13-212. It is also possible to recover economic damages as well, which includes past and future wage loss, as well as loss of income earning capacity. Furthermore, if a person establishes liability, they might also be able to recover past and future mental anguish damages for pain and suffering. This limit is not to exceed the sum of $250,000.00 in the state of Texas. Prior to 2003, there was no limit in the amount a person could recover, but legislature in 2003 capped non-economic damages for pain and suffering in a medical malpractice case. There will be instances where you will need to make corrections to the record. When you make corrections, do them so that they do not appear to obliterate or change the dental record. Make corrections legibly. Draw a single line through the wrong information and document that the information was noted in error and then initial and date your changes to the record. There are a number of special issues in dental malpractice that seem to arise repeatedly. First, when patients are sent out on referral for consultation, there should be documentation in your record that the referral was made.
